Best 10301 New York Public Middle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public middle schools serving 2,355 students in 10301, NY.
The top ranked public middle schools in 10301, NY are Michael J Petrides School and I.s. 61 William A Morris.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le schools in zipcode 10301 have an average math proficiency score of 35% (versus the New York public middle school average of 51%), and reading proficiency score of 48% (versus the 51% statewide average). Middle schools in 10301, NY have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of New York public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 78%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the New York public middle school average of 63% (majority Hispanic).
